Join Relief Efforts in Flint
Join us in responding in faith to the crisis in Flint, Michigan. Through partnerships with St. Paul’s Episcopal Church, St. Andrew’s Episcopal Church and Soup Kitchen, Crossover Downtown Outreach Ministries, Christ Enrichment Center, and Episcopal Relief and Development, we are providing fresh foods to combat the effects of lead poisoning as well as safe water and water filters.
Financial donations allow greater flexibility and broaden the impact of your gift.
